【ip反查域名原理】在互联网中,IP地址和域名是两个常见的概念。IP地址是用于标识网络中设备的数字编号,而域名则是便于用户记忆的字符形式的网址。在某些情况下,人们需要通过IP地址来查找对应的域名信息,这就是所谓的“IP反查域名”。本文将对IP反查域名的原理进行总结,并以表格形式清晰展示其关键点。
一、IP反查域名的基本原理
IP反查域名(Reverse DNS Lookup)是一种通过IP地址查询其对应域名的技术。这一过程依赖于DNS(Domain Name System)系统的反向解析功能。通常,DNS用于将域名转换为IP地址(正向解析),而反向解析则相反,它将IP地址转换为域名。
实现IP反查的核心机制是使用PTR记录(Pointer Record)。在DNS系统中,每个IP地址可以配置一个PTR记录,该记录指向与之关联的域名。当执行反查时,DNS服务器会根据IP地址查找对应的PTR记录,从而返回相应的域名。
二、IP反查域名的流程
1. 用户发起请求:用户输入一个IP地址,要求查询其对应的域名。
2. DNS服务器接收请求:本地DNS服务器或用户指定的DNS服务器接收到请求。
3. 构造反向查询请求:将IP地址按“点分十进制”格式反转,例如 `192.168.1.1` 转换为 `1.1.168.192.in-addr.arpa`。
4. 发送查询请求:DNS服务器向负责该反向区域的DNS服务器发送查询请求。
5. 获取结果:目标DNS服务器返回对应的PTR记录,即该IP地址对应的域名。
6. 返回结果给用户:最终结果返回给用户,完成反查过程。
三、IP反查域名的常见应用场景
应用场景 | 描述 |
网络故障排查 | 通过IP地址快速定位问题来源 |
安全审计 | 检测异常访问行为,识别可疑IP |
日志分析 | 在日志中将IP转换为域名以便理解访问来源 |
邮件验证 | 验证发件人IP是否与域名匹配,防止垃圾邮件 |
四、IP反查域名的限制与注意事项
限制/注意事项 | 说明 |
不一定有 PTR 记录 | 并非所有IP地址都有对应的域名记录 |
可能不准确 | 有些IP可能被错误配置,导致反查结果不正确 |
需要权限支持 | 反向DNS记录通常由ISP或域名注册商管理 |
不适用于私有IP | 私有IP(如192.168.x.x)一般不会配置PTR记录 |
五、总结
IP反查域名是一种通过DNS系统将IP地址转换为域名的技术,主要用于网络管理、安全审计和日志分析等场景。其核心在于DNS的反向解析功能,依赖于PTR记录。尽管IP反查具有实用性,但也存在一定的局限性,如并非所有IP都有对应的域名记录,且结果可能因配置问题而不准确。
项目 | 内容 |
技术名称 | IP反查域名 |
核心机制 | DNS反向解析(PTR记录) |
查询方式 | 正向解析(域名→IP)的逆过程 |
常见应用 | 网络监控、安全检测、日志分析 |
限制因素 | 无PTR记录、配置错误、私有IP等 |
通过以上内容可以看出,IP反查域名虽然技术上较为简单,但在实际应用中却有着不可忽视的作用。合理利用这一技术,有助于提升网络管理和安全防护的效率。
以上就是【ip反查域名原理】相关内容,希望对您有所帮助。